- Formula: C18H24O10
- Molecular Weight: 400.38
Regaloside A, a phenylpropanoid, shows significant DPPH radical scavenging activity of 58.0% at 160 ppm. Regaloside A has anti-inflammatory activity.

- Formula: C14H17Cl3O8
- Molecular Weight: 419.64
(2,4,6-Trichloro-3-hydroxy-5-methoxyphenyl)methyl β-D-glucopyranoside (Compound 1) is a chlorophenyl glycoside that can be isolated from Lilium regale. Lilium regale is used for research of lung ailments.

- Formula: C21H30Cl2O13
- Molecular Weight: 561.36
(2,4-Dichloro-3,5-dimethoxyphenyl) methyl 6-O-β-D-glucopyranosyl-β-D-glucopyranoside is an anticancer agent that inhibits the proliferation of lung cancer A549 cells (IC50=29 μΜ). (2,4-Dichloro-3,5-dimethoxyphenyl) methyl 6-O-β-D-glucopyranosyl-β-D-glucopyranoside can be obtained from Lilium regale and can be used in cancer research.

- Formula: C20H29ClO11
- Molecular Weight: 480.89
4-Chloro-3-methoxy-5-methylphenyl 6-O-(6-deoxy-β-L-mannopyranosyl)-β-D-glucopyranoside (compound 3) is an anticancer agent and natural product that can effectively inhibit lung cancer proliferation of A549 cells. 4-Chloro-3-methoxy-5-methylphenyl 6-O-(6-deoxy-β-L-mannopyranosyl)-β-D-glucopyranoside is available from Lilium regale and has potential for use in cancer research.
